About Fushimi Inari Shrine. Fushimi Inari Taishi and the walk up Mount Inari is easily Kyotos top attraction. The main shrine structure was built in 1499 to honour Inari Okami, the kami (holy power) and one of the principal kami of Shinto religion. 6:00 P.M. on Yoimiya-sai, the day before Motomiya-sai. 9:00 A.M. on the first Sunday or holiday in July after Doyo: Motomiya-sai. A festival when worshippers from all the Inari shrines throughout Japan visit Inari Taisha, the main shrine, to express their gratitude for the daily protection and blessings they’ve received and pay their respects. To get to the Fushimi-Inari-Taisha temple, I took the JR train (Nara Line, also known as "D" Line) from Kyoto main station (140 yen). Trains on this line run maybe two per hour. Not more than 10 - 20 minutes later, I was at Inari station where I alighted. The temple was almost right in front of me.
